CPCB Multi-Year History (2016–2024)
Summary
Overview
In 2024, Cuttack averaged an AQI of 112 while Imphal averaged 110 — a 2-point (2%) gap, with Cuttack the more polluted and Imphal the cleaner of the two. On 289 days when both cities reported, Cuttack was cleaner on 173 of them; the average daily gap was 71 AQI points.
Seasonality & days
Cuttack peaks in January, while Imphal peaks in October. Cuttack logged 0% Severe days and 52.5% Good-or-Satisfactory days; Imphal was 1.1% Severe and 49.400000000000006% Good-or-Satisfactory. Longest clean-air streaks: Cuttack 29 days, Imphal 103 days.
Year-over-year progress
Cuttack has improved by 89 AQI points (44.3%) from 2023 to 2024; Imphal has worsened by 23 AQI points (26.4%) over the same window. The worst recorded day for Cuttack reached AQI 355 at CDA Area (OSPCB) on 2023-11-13; Imphal hit AQI 500 at University Imphal (PCB) on 2024-10-11.
Station-level disparity
Cuttack spans 1 CPCB stations with a 0-point spread (min 125, max 125); Imphal spans 2 stations with a 4-point spread (min 97, max 101).
